Josh:

Welcome to Portland. A few quick recommendations:

Coffee
- Stumptown (http://www.stumptowncoffee.com/) — locations downtown and on the east side; excellent coffee
- Courier Coffee (http://couriercoffeeroasters.com/) — locally roasted, bike-delivered; also highly regarded coffee

Food + Drink
- Clyde Common (http://www.portlandfoodanddrink.com/?p=1016) — typically NW cuisine and creative drink menu; in Ace Hotel
- Rocket (http://www.portlandfoodanddrink.com/?p=964) — very cool rooftop with urban ag

Other Stuff
- New Seasons (http://www.newseasonsmarket.com/) — locally-owned, this is what sustainable grocery shopping could be

Interesting Neighborhood Corridors
- Division/Clinton
- Alberta Arts District
- E. Burnside
